C#版数据结构与.NET框架结合教程
"数据结构C#版 - 一本使用C#语言讲解数据结构的教材,内容涵盖8章,包括基础概念、线性表、栈、队列、串、数组、树型结构、图结构、排序和查找算法,并结合.NET Framework进行讲解。" 《数据结构C#版》是一本专为C#语言学习者和开发者编写的教材,旨在填补国内C#语言数据结构教材的空白。作者在编写过程中面临了两个主要挑战:一是市场上已有众多数据结构教材,二是C#语言和.NET Framework的快速发展。尽管如此,作者还是选择了用C#语言来讲解数据结构,因为C#语言在.NET平台上展现出的简洁、高效和面向对象特性,使其成为可视化专业开发的首选语言。 本书共8章,内容丰富,覆盖了数据结构和算法的基础知识。第1章,作者引入了数据结构和算法的基本概念,并为后续学习打下数学和C#语言的基础。从第2章到第6章,书中详细探讨了线性表、栈、队列、串、数组这些基本数据结构,以及树型结构和图结构,同时结合.NET Framework中的对应数据结构进行了介绍。第7章和第8章,作者转向了排序和查找算法的探讨,涵盖了多种常见方法,并分析了它们在.NET Framework中的实现。 本书的一大特色是将数据结构与C#语言和.NET Framework相结合,使读者能在实际开发环境中理解和应用所学知识。.NET平台为多种编程语言提供了统一的开发环境,而C#作为.NET的核心语言,是学习数据结构的理想选择。在每个章节的结尾,作者还提供了.NET框架下的相关知识,增强了理论与实践的结合。 尽管本书在编写时基于C#语言和.NET Framework的2.0版本,但由于技术的快速迭代,可能不包含最新版本的特性。但作者强调,基础知识和原理的掌握是不变的,读者仍能从中受益,理解数据结构和算法的本质。 总结来说,《数据结构C#版》是针对C#开发者和学生的一本实用教材,它将传统的数据结构理论与现代编程语言和开发平台紧密结合,有助于读者在实践中提升技能,适应不断发展的技术环境。
剩余261页未读,继续阅读
- 粉丝: 0
- 资源: 3
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C++标准程序库:权威指南
- Java解惑:奇数判断误区与改进方法
- C++编程必读:20种设计模式详解与实战
- LM3S8962微控制器数据手册
- 51单片机C语言实战教程:从入门到精通
- Spring3.0权威指南:JavaEE6实战
- Win32多线程程序设计详解
- Lucene2.9.1开发全攻略:从环境配置到索引创建
- 内存虚拟硬盘技术:提升电脑速度的秘密武器
- Java操作数据库:保存与显示图片到数据库及页面
- ISO14001:2004环境管理体系要求详解
- ShopExV4.8二次开发详解
- 企业形象与产品推广一站式网站建设技术方案揭秘
- Shopex二次开发:触发器与控制器重定向技术详解
- FPGA开发实战指南:创新设计与进阶技巧
- ShopExV4.8二次开发入门:解决升级问题与功能扩展